The Tune Flex 2 True Wireless Noise Cancelling Earbuds deliver an immersive audio experience with up to 48 hours of exceptional JBL Pure Bass sound and JBL Spatial Sound. Crafted for all-day comfort with an ergonomic design, these earbuds are also IP54 dust and water-resistant, ready for any weather. Enjoy crystal-clear calls with 6 microphones and Adaptive Noise Cancelling technology that silences distractions. Seamlessly transition to your surroundings with Smart Ambient, or personalize your audio with Personi-Fi 3.0 through the JBL Headphones app. Multi-point connection and Google Fast Pair provide effortless connectivity. With the Tune Flex 2, experience your world, your way, enhanced by iconic JBL style.
Battery life and charge cycles vary with use, settings, and other factors; actual results will vary.
IP54 rating shows that a device is protected from limited amounts of dust and splashes water from all directions.

Not worth the price point. 1 out of 5 rating
David214 . 8 days ago
Only choosing 1 star because anything between 1 and 5 doesnt really get noticed. Ive had 3 different jbl earbuds so dont paint me as a hater, but these particular ones fell short. The noise cancellation does not work nearly as well on other earbuds. I work around equipment that can be loud and with previous buds I could noise cancel and still listen to my music. These get completely drowned out by any outside noise. They dont stay in my ear at all. If I tilt my head in the slightest Ill feel them start to fall out. And I already know jbl will respond with we have 3 different size Yes I know. Theyre too flimsy. Theres not enough traction to hold them in place. And because of the unique design I cant do my usual trick of switching to a foam tip which tends to hold the buds better. Sound quality is fine BUT occasionally they will glitch out and there will be an added static noise that comes and goes. The volume doesnt get loud enough in my opinion. Battery life is pretty short compared to competitors at this price or even other jbl at nearly the same price.Report as inappropriate

Thanks for your feedback. Our JBL Tune Flex 2 comes with 3 sizes of sealing eartips. To achieve the best seal and secure fit, you must create a tight seal within your ear canal. To do this, angle the ear tip slightly downward to make it easier to insert into your ear canal, gently twist the earbud to fit it securely into the shape of your ear, and continue twisting the earbud into your ear canal. We also recommend using the Check My Best Fit feature on our JBL Headphones App. This will help you determine if you are using the correct ear tip size and the positioning within the ear canal.
